Pyropres (aka Graylin) is back at Pyro Universe. First visited about 10 years ago to learn how to connect visco fuses. I later joined about four years ago but lost/forgot my registration information (the combination of email, username and password I used). Only been involved in fireworks for about 12 years. Started when my 8 yr old daughter demand we get and shoot fireworks after returning home from watching the 4th of July spectacular on the National Mall in DC. A couple of years later, growing tired of bending over in the dark to find and light a fuse, I sought training and opportunities to practice and shoot like the professionals. So, after training with Fireworks by Grucci in New York, I joined the Crackerjacks and started crewing on Fireworks Productions Inc. displays in the PA, MD, area VA area. I eventually earned my PGI Certification and Maryland Shooters License and I started leading for FPI. Led 2 displays in 2006, and I have since averaged about 10 displays per year for the last 3 years. I also have a CDL with HazMat endorsement. I am now working obtaining an ATF permit. I love designing and firing dislays, including electrical and computer firing.
